Fork de https://framagit.org/oxyta.net/oxytanet pour ajouter les choses propres à tetaneutral.net

Guilhem Saurel f13046e274 matrix: update versions 6 years ago
bag 6742d2d193 Personnalisation des noms des services, fix #69 6 years ago
cloud 40199064f5 cloud: update nginx.conf from upstream 6 years ago
docs 155bfc3139 recensement des utilisateurs, fix #60 6 years ago
dolibarr 6be5ca1598 dolibarr: restart nginx 6 years ago
gitlab 6742d2d193 Personnalisation des noms des services, fix #69 6 years ago
homepage 7837245753 homepage: add missing env_file 6 years ago
limesurvey b11a058dfb limesurvey: update 3.15.{5 -> 8} 6 years ago
links 6742d2d193 Personnalisation des noms des services, fix #69 6 years ago
mail 508c41065b fix documentations & docker-compose files to use proxyta.net 6 years ago
matrix f13046e274 matrix: update versions 6 years ago
pad a61400a659 pad: allow the user to choose his theme, fix #65 6 years ago
peertube 834e1c75d3 variables d’environnement fixes dans les docker-compose, fix #70 6 years ago
proxy @ 5d0146cf69 f2e86cb9e9 matrix: can't nest variable substitution 6 years ago
sentry 26af0c670a postgres containers renamed db, fix #63 6 years ago
static 7899b2845a manage sub-domain of static site with .env file instead of environment variable 6 years ago
.gitignore 508c41065b fix documentations & docker-compose files to use proxyta.net 6 years ago
.gitmodules 4e835483a2 submodule: transfer proxyta.net to oxyta.net 6 years ago
LICENSE 0bfb72af7a Add LICENSE, fix #64 6 years ago
README.md 155bfc3139 recensement des utilisateurs, fix #60 6 years ago
install.md 9d812e4762 BREAKING: use default docker network: web, fix #59 6 years ago

README.md

Avant Propos / Preface

(English version below)

Français

Si vous arrivez ici par hasard, un petit historique s'impose. Il était une fois, une petite association qui vivait dans les bois français et qui voulait favoriser la décentralisation des services. Cette association, appelée Framasoft, se rendit bien compte que pour pouvoir proposer des services alternatifs aux grands méchants de cette histoire, la famille des géants GAFAM, il fallait à la fois proposer des services fonctionnels, mais de surcroit les multiplier localement. De cette manière, les petits poucets locaux, ou les associations de petits poucet, pourraient frapper physiquement à la porte d'un Collectif des Hébergeurs Alternatifs, Transparents, Ouverts, Neutres et Solidaires, un CHATONS.

Trêve d'histoire. Étant bien entendu que les CHATONS vont sauver le web, ce projet vise la facilitation de la création d'un CHATONS, autrement dit le déploiement automatique d'un hébergeur de services s'inscrivant dans le dispositif de dissémination de Framasoft "CHATONS" (https://framablog.org/tag/chatons/). Le but étant de fournir un unique script d'installation tournant sur une fresh install de Debian pour obtenir un CHATONS fonctionnel.

English

Hey! Welcome to our English speaking friends! If you stumble upon this project, you'll need a little story. Once upon a time, there was a little organization, called Framasoft, who used to live in the French woods. She wanted to decentralize hosting and other services trusted by the big bad guys of this story, the GAFAM family. In order to do so, they had to offer not only functional services, but to develop a network of small groups which will provide hosting services locally. The local families and organizations could then ask one of the locals Keen Internet Talented Teams Engaged in Network Services, a KITTENS, to provide fair services.

Joking aside, as KITTENS will save the world-wide web, this project aims at easing the deployment of a KITTENS, CHATONS in French (https://framablog.org/tag/chatons/). In other words, we aim at an automatic deployment of a fair-hosting service following chatons.org rules, in a single script launchable on a fresh install of debian.

Installation

Français

Pré-requis

Pour pouvoir installer un CHATONS en production, vous devez disposer :

  • d'une machine/VM avec une nouvelle installation de debian
  • du domaine et des sous-domaines désirés pointant sur l'ip publique de cette machine

Installation

Pour configurer et déployer un CHATONS, suivez install.md en tant que root.

Si vous utilisez nos recettes, vous pouvez le dire , afin qu’on ne risque pas de ne pas vous prévenir en cas de changement important.

Procédure d’installation

install instructions

Contribuer

  • Les standards pour les services sont ici.

Comptes Rendus de nos réunions

Pad